• International Kaulantak Siddha Vidya Peeth was delighted to share profound and sacred glimpses from the auspicious occasion of the Matrika Bhairava Sadhana Course, a day immersed in discipline, devotion, and deep spiritual learning. The day commenced with yoga, which is an integral and foundational aspect of Siddha Dharma. Despite the cold weather, all the Bhairavas and Bhairavis participated with remarkable enthusiasm, discipline, and dedication. Following the yoga session, Yoga Pradaan was bestowed upon all the participants, further sanctifying the morning and preparing them for the spiritual proceedings ahead.

    After this, the sacred Kaulachar Kram was conducted in accordance with traditional practices, setting a powerful spiritual atmosphere. Subsequently, Kaulantak Peethādheeshwar Mahāsiddha Ishaputra arrived and was warmly welcomed by all the Bhairavas and Bhairavis with reverence and devotion. Under his divine guidance, the rituals of the Matrika Bhairava Sadhana were performed in a manner that was both unique and profoundly mystical. The entire worship process captivated everyone present, as it unfolded with deep symbolism and esoteric significance. The participants were especially mesmerized by the exquisitely handcrafted idol of Matrika Bhairava, which radiated an aura of sacred mystery and spiritual power.

    Following the ritual worship, Mahāsiddha Ishaputra imparted invaluable theoretical knowledge and profound insights into the essence of this sadhana. He explained its deeper meaning, spiritual significance, and transformative role in a sadhaka’s spiritual journey, enriching the understanding of all the Bhairavas and Bhairavis. The day concluded with an engaging and enlightening question-and-answer session, during which participants eagerly posed questions related to the sadhana and their individual spiritual paths. With clarity, wisdom, and compassion, Mahāsiddha Ishaputra addressed all queries, dispelling doubts and inspiring confidence. The session ended on a note of deep satisfaction, heightened curiosity, and spiritual fulfillment, leaving everyone enriched by the divine experience of the day.

  • 'International Kaulantak Siddha Vidya Peeth' (IKSVP) is proud to announce that we are going to conduct a two day sadhana course on Chanda Bhairava on 27 and 28th of December 2025.

    Chanda Bhairava, one of the eight powerful manifestations of Bhairava known as the Ashta Bhairavas, represents the fierce, transformative, and unstoppable aspect of Swacchanda Bhairava Shiva. The name “Chanda” itself signifies a force that is intense, wrathful, and unconquerable—an energy that destroys fear, ignorance, and negative influences while fiercely guarding truth and cosmic order. Traditionally depicted with a deep blue or smoky-blue form, he embodies the vast, limitless expanse of Shiva’s consciousness. His wrathful expressions, blazing aura, and penetrating third eye symbolize the divine fire that burns away illusion, weakness, and inner shadows. His vahana, the peacock, reflects his ability to transmute toxic, destructive forces into spiritual clarity and strength, just as the peacock turns poison into iridescent beauty. Armed with weapons such as the bow, arrow, sword, and skull-topped staff, he serves simultaneously as destroyer and protector—shattering obstacles, repelling hostile energies, and empowering the seeker with unshakeable resolve.

    In the Siddha Dharma tradition, the worship and sadhana of Chanda Bhairava have been practiced since ancient times. This lineage describes him not only as a fierce guardian but as a liberator who frees the practitioner from all pashas—the binding limitations, attachments, fears, and mental knots that restrict spiritual evolution. By removing these internal fetters, Chanda Bhairava accelerates the seeker’s progress on the path of adhyatma (spiritual realization), granting them inner freedom, clarity, and fearlessness. Moreover, Siddha Dharma texts state that Chanda Bhairava destroys the "heat of Kali Yuga"—the mental burdens, confusion, restlessness, and psychological toxins characteristic of this age—purifying the mind and stabilizing the seeker’s consciousness. Thus, his sadhana becomes a powerful tool not only for protection but for deep inner transformation.   • Physicists at CERN’s Large Hadron Collider have observed what may be one of the strangest quantum events ever recorded — a new tetraquark particle that appeared to exist in two separate detector locations simultaneously. The discovery hints at a bridge between quantum mechanics and classical physics, shaking the foundations of modern science.

    Unlike protons and neutrons, which are made of three quarks, tetraquarks contain four, forming exotic states of matter rarely seen in nature. During experiments, researchers noticed something unprecedented: the same tetraquark seemed to register 1.4 meters apart at the exact same moment — suggesting quantum superposition on a much larger scale than previously thought possible.

    This finding challenges the long-held idea that superposition only applies to microscopic particles. If confirmed, it could revolutionize how we understand space, time, and causality — even paving the way for quantum computers that operate at room temperature and unhackable communication systems based on entangled states.

    The particle itself existed for only 10⁻²³ seconds, but in that brief instant, it may have rewritten the rules of reality. CERN’s follow-up experiments aim to verify whether this was a measurement anomaly or the first glimpse of a quantum-classical overlap — a discovery Einstein himself once thought impossible.

  • A routine ride home for a young couple and their child turned into a terrifying ordeal near MS Ramaiah Hospital in Bengaluru, after a speeding car allegedly slammed into their scooter and hurled them over a road divider.

    The driver, who fled immediately after the crash, has now been arrested, NDTV reported.

    According to police, the incident took place last month when the family was travelling on a two-wheeler along the busy stretch. Investigators said the car, reportedly driven by 23-year-old Sukruth, approached at high speed before crashing directly into the scooter, the report further added.

    The impact sent the vehicle flying across the median, leaving all three passengers injured.

    Bystanders rushed to help and shifted the family to a nearby hospital. The woman suffered injuries to her head, hand and shoulder, while the man sustained rib fractures. The child escaped with minor injuries, police said.

    A detailed scan of CCTV cameras installed along the route helped police trace the car and identify the driver.

    According to NDTV, officers said Sukruth was picked up soon after and booked for rash and negligent driving, causing injuries, and escaping the scene without offering assistance.

  • The Dawn of Liberation: The Profound Truth of Naraka Chaturdashi

    As the world rests in the pre dawn hush of Chaturdashi, a sacred tremor of anticipation stirs the soul. This is no ordinary darkness. This is the darkness that precedes the brilliant dawn of Diwali, a darkness pregnant with the promise of liberation. This is Naraka Chaturdashi, the day the soul conquers its inner hell.

    The ancient scriptures, the Puranas tell us of the Asura king, Narakasura, a being of immense power but twisted purpose. Born of Mother Earth, Bhudevi, and Varaha Swami, he was destined for greatness. Yet, intoxicated by his own might kidnapped 16,000 princesses, imprisoning them in his fortress. His reign was one of untold suffering, a literal naraka (hell) on Earth.

    But the Leela, is always one of balance. The prayers of the oppressed reached the heavens, and the preserver, Lord Sri Maha Vishnu, in his form as the mighty Sri Krishna, descended to Earth. Mounted on Garuda, with Satyabhama waged a cosmic war against the darkness.

    The Puranas reveal the profound symbolism hidden within this epic battle.

    The Vishnu Purana and the Bhagavata Purana do not merely narrate a historical event, they map the terrain of the human condition. Narakasura is not just an Asura, he is the embodiment of our own arrogance (ahankara), our boundless desires (kama), our attachment (moha), and our ignorance (avidya). The 16,000 princesses represent the countless divine energies and virtues of the soul that we hold captive through our own negative tendencies.

    The killing of Narakasura by the divine couple, Krishna and Satyabhama, signifies the essential partnership of divine grace and our own resolute will (Satyabhama represents the fierce, devoted aspect of the seeker). It teaches us that God's grace is ever ready, but we must actively participate in our own liberation.

    As the Skanda Purana beautifully elucidates, the pre dawn ablution on this day is not just a physical cleansing. It is a sacred ritual of washing away the impurities of the mind and spirit. The act of applying oil and uptan (herbal paste) before the bath is a symbolic gesture of anointing the body, the temple of the soul, preparing it for a profound transformation.

    This is the profound truth of Naraka Chaturdashi:

    Your inner Naraka is not your permanent address. It is a fortress you have the power to breach.

    The darkness of ignorance, the chains of past karmas, the prison of ego, all can be shattered. The lamp that is lit after the holy bath on this day is not just a physical flame. It is the Jnana Jyoti, the lamp of supreme knowledge that dispels the shadows of the soul.

    As the Garuda Purana affirms, observing the vows of this day with sincerity has the power to absolve one of sins and bestow blessings that lead to Moksha, final liberation. It is a day to remember.

    On Naraka Chaturdashi, Lord Krishna manifests not just on a battlefield, but within the heart of every devotee who seeks to conquer their own inner Narakasura.

    So, as you rise in the sacred Brahma Muhurta this Naraka Chaturdashi, let the cool water of your bath be a purity of the spirit. As the first rays of the sun touch the earth, feel the light of consciousness dawn within you.

    For today is not a remembrance of a battle fought long ago. It is a celebration of the victory you are destined to claim, the victory of your eternal, luminous Self over the transient, dark prison of the ego.

    May this Naraka Chaturdashi illuminate the deepest corners of your being and guide you from the darkness of Naraka to the everlasting light of Narayana.
